Meaning & usage

noun/ˈsti.a/
  1. hutch, coop (for small animals or birds)

    feminine
  2. birdcage

    feminine
Where this word comes from

Borrowed from Lombardic stīga (“cage, stall”), from Proto-Germanic *stiją, which could be ultimately from Proto-Indo-European *steyh₂- (“to stiffen”), similar to *stainaz (“stone”). Cognate with English sty.
